4 soluciones efectivas para corregir errores de Assembly-Csharp.dll en Unity
Notas clave
- Reimportar scripts para actualizar los archivos del proyecto.
- Ajuste la configuración de su antivirus o desactívelo temporalmente.
- Elimine los archivos DLL afectados para permitir que Unity los reconstruya.
Resolución de errores de assembly-csharp.dll en Unity: una guía completa
Experimentar problemas con assembly-csharp.dll en Unity puede ser frustrante para los desarrolladores. Esta guía proporciona métodos eficaces para solucionar estos errores, garantizando un desarrollo de juegos más fluido.
Soluciones paso a paso para corregir errores de assembly-csharp.dll
Paso 1: Vuelva a importar los scripts para actualizar su proyecto
En Unity, haz clic derecho en la carpeta que contiene tus scripts y selecciona «Reimportar». Esto obliga a Unity a recargar los scripts, lo que puede solucionar problemas menores.
Paso 2: Configure su archivo de proyecto como una exclusión de Kaspersky
Para evitar que tu antivirus interfiera, abre Kaspersky y ve al icono de Configuración. Desde allí, ve a Configuración de seguridad y selecciona Amenazas y exclusiones. Luego, haz clic en Administrar exclusiones para agregar el archivo de tu proyecto de Unity.
Paso 3: Desactive temporalmente su software antivirus
Haga clic derecho en el icono del antivirus en la bandeja del sistema y seleccione » Apagar la protección». Nota: Esta es solo una medida temporal, no una solución definitiva.
Paso 4: Eliminar el archivo DLL afectado
Elimine el siguiente archivo de su proyecto de Unity: Library/ScriptAssemblies/com.unity.multiplayer-hlapi. Runtime.dll . Tras eliminarlo, vuelva a intentar la compilación.
Consejos adicionales
- Verifique constantemente sus copias de seguridad antes de realizar cambios en los archivos del proyecto.
- Considere utilizar las herramientas de recuperación integradas de Unity para cualquier problema del proyecto.
- Mantenga su software antivirus actualizado para minimizar los conflictos con Unity.
Resumen
Esta guía exploró métodos para solucionar problemas y corregir errores de assembly-csharp.dll en Unity, enfatizando las reimportaciones de scripts, las exclusiones de antivirus y las eliminaciones de archivos como soluciones efectivas.
Conclusión
La resolución de problemas de assembly-csharp.dll requiere un enfoque sistemático. Siguiendo estos pasos, los desarrolladores pueden solucionar errores comunes, mejorando así su productividad y la integridad de sus proyectos en Unity.
Preguntas frecuentes
¿Qué causa errores de assembly-csharp.dll en Unity?
Estos errores pueden ocurrir debido a problemas de script, conflictos de antivirus o incluso daños en los archivos de proyecto de Unity.
¿Puede el software antivirus impedir que Unity funcione correctamente?
Sí, algunos programas antivirus identifican erróneamente los archivos de Unity como amenazas, lo que genera problemas de funcionalidad.